Tub Surface:
For everyday cleaning use warm water and damp sponge.
Most bathroom cleaners and disinfectants may be used,
if you are unsure if cleaner you have is safe, apply small
amount to inconspicuous area of tub first and inspect for
damage or dullness.
Do not use abrasive cleaners as they may damage surface,
making it appear dull and /or scratched.
If after a few years your bath looks dull (due to soap or hard
water build up) simply return to original shine by applying an
automotive type wax or visit local hardware or home
improvement store and purchase fiberglass polish cleaner.
You may use lime and rust removing products as long as they
are not corrosive.
Whirlpool System:
Do not let solvents or drain cleaners come in contact with
whirlpool system components.
Do not modify whirlpool system in any way.
Do not block flow or plug any intake or jet. If intake cover or
jet become damaged, do not use whirlpool system, call Sigma
immediately for replacement.
Your whirlpool system needs to be cleaned on a regular basis.
We recommend at least once every 2 weeks if used regularly.
Despite others claims, no whirlpool system is 100% self draining,
our whirlpool systems are designed to drain as much water as
possible, there will still be small amounts of water remaining in
system ex. pump housing and in the back of jets.
1. Close air volume controls.
2. Fill tub 2" above highest jet with warm water.
3. Add 1/2 cup automatic dishwasher detergent.
4. Run whirlpool system pump for 15 minutes.
6. Turn off whirlpool system pump, drain tub.
7. Fill tub again with clean water, run whirlpool system
for a few minutes to rinse out system.
8. Drain bath, your done.
The next time you clean substitute 1/2 cup bleach. Alternate
between automatic dishwasher detergent and bleach.
There also are products specifically made to clean whirlpool
systems. Visit local hardware or home improvement stores.
Light
In the event you need to replace light bulb or LED light, we
have provided a light housing tool to remove light housing
cover from inside of tub.
Make sure to empty all water from bath and turn off power
supply to whirlpool system and light.
Simply turn cover left to remove -turn right to tighten. Only
tighten by hand take care to not over tighten causing rubber
seal to be squeezed out and cause your bath to leak.
